Acne is a problem that many teens deal with on a daily basis. However, when acne appears during adulthood, may be a headache too large. Usually the acne begins to form around his right adolescence. About three-quarters of teens who have some type of acne formation. This condition of skin has no limits; it will affect anyone in any culture or background.

An acne problem is really a kind of skin disorder. It is caused by any hormonal imbalance, or a bacterial infection. Would not be possible for acne to appear if not for the presence of sebaceous glands. The sebaceous gland is responsible for the production of a substance known as sebum. It is necessary for the creation and distribution of oil across the skin, which improves the health of the skin. However, during the adolescent phase, the sebaceous glands are expanding rapidly as the child grows. This gives rise to an excessive sebum, which is what causes the acne to grow. The sebaceous glands cease to expand after about 20 years. That is why most teens saw their acne problem naturally disappears and its entry hood.

Another cause of adult acne is a bacterial infection. The bacteria, known as bacterium acnes, feeds on sebum. When infected, the skin becomes inflamed, and a bright red spot appears on the skin. White blood cells rush to the site to help fight off the bacteria. This whole process causes the skin to be irritated and produces more swelling. However, when the bacteria die off, the natural acne cures. When you understand the above you know that to be effective for acne product, you should be able to help kill the bacteria. As soon as the bacteria are eradicated, the quicker the skin will heal. Moreover, proper acne care products use natural ingredients should, as far as possible. This is because some people have naturally sensitive skin. The bacterium is irritating the skin and causing it to swell.
People with sensitive skin can expect acne to appear larger and reddish due to skin reactions. If a strong acne product is applied to the skin, the substance begins to fight against bacteria, but also irritates the skin. That is why some people experience undesirable results after the use of a product acne face. Understand their needs and apply only the products that suit those needs.

While adult acne occurs in both men and women, men seem to have more outbreaks. Acne can form in many parts of your body. However, it occurs mainly on the face and in the back.

Treating adult acne is a problem that many have been dealing with for years. The formation of acne is caused when certain areas of your skin to become inflamed. There are many reasons for the cause of acne. When the skin comes into contact with many different oils can cause acne. These oils can be certain foods that you consume or products you use. Also do not exercise or have a poor diet can also lead to acne. Certain bacteria on your skin can also cause acne.

So how do you go about the treatment of adult acne? Most people will respond favorably to treatments such as creams and lotions that are out of the market. However, these treatments need to be used for an extended period of time to fully treat your acne condition. Many of drugs are on the counter. For severe cases of acne a prescription medication may be necessary. You should consult your doctor to determine what the best action to take.
